TICKET-2087: Connection failures when the Crumwell storefront evaluates the 2 p.m. order cutoff. The cutoff check queries the bakery schedule table directly, and the pool exhausts under lunch traffic, so late orders slip through. Short-term fix: raise the pool size and add a retry. To reproduce locally, point your client at the following.

database URL for kahif-fahaf: redis://eliax_svc:yN@db-bcc9.ordinhq.internal:5432/aldok

**Key Ceremony Checklist — Item 7 (Fd-Sleuth signing key)**

☐ Before rotating the signing key for Fd-Sleuth, our leaked-descriptor hunter, confirm the scanner daemon is paused on all Brindlewood hosts — otherwise it'll flag the ceremony laptop's own open handles and spam the channel. Have a second on-call engineer witness the rotation. Once both of you have verified the HSM is unsealed, enter the recovery passphrase exactly as written below.

recovery phrase for yahap-faduf: sorion-kasath-briath-gorius-ulaael-zorvan-aldiel-quenwyn-casdor-framir-julwyn-novvan-zorox

Subject: DR drill — RateMirror parity checker, Thursday

Hi, welcome aboard. This Thursday we'll run the quarterly disaster-recovery drill for RateMirror, our hotel rate-parity checker. We'll simulate a full loss of the Quellholm region: you'll restore the comparison database from snapshots, replay the scraper queue, and verify parity alerts resume within 30 minutes. Please read the runbook beforehand and keep notes on any gaps. To unseal the restore vault during the drill, use the recovery passphrase below:

vault phrase of yaguf-hahaf = druath-holix

Internal memo — Office Manager. Re: Notarised deed, Aldercroft property transfer. The notarised deed was returned this morning by the clerk from Wrenfield & Mace and is currently in the fireproof cabinet, second drawer. It must reach the registrar's office before Thursday's filing deadline, and only the original will be accepted. Please do not photocopy the seal page, as the notary advised this can smudge the embossing. The courier hand-over instruction is as follows:

courier memo of tawip-kadup: the aldvan sorvan courier leaves the istmir ledger at gate 2102 under passcode 606243